Prohibits funds made available to the Department of Defense (DOD) from being obligated or expended to support any U.S. or Iraqi combat activities in or around Iraq.
Defines "combat activities" to include the use of U.S. military personnel or equipment in direct physical conflict, or in combat supporting roles, including trainers or advisors.
Allows funds to be made available until 90 days after the enactment of this Act to protect the safety of, or to evacuate, U.S. nationals, including military, diplomatic, and contractor personnel.
Prohibits this Act from being construed to preclude the President from: (1) arranging asylum or other means of protection for Iraqi nationals who may be physically endangered because of associations with the U.S. government, (2) conducting intelligence activities necessary to protect U.S. interests, or (3) providing humanitarian assistance.
